Remote villagers celebrate I-Day

From Our Correspondent

 JOWAI: Muskut – one of the most neglected villages in West Jaintia Hills District celebrated Independence Day on Thursday.

Independence Day was also celebrated in Amlarem, Waiajer village and Shangpung.

In Jowai, the 67th Independence Day was celebrated at Jrisalein Playground, Jowai in a very grand manner in the presence of a mammoth gathering. Meghalaya PWD Minister, Sniawbhalang Dhar unfurled the National Flag and took the Rashtriya salute of 30 contingents comprising of 21 Schools, 2 College , State Police, Home Guard, NCC and Guides.

Addressing the gathering on this 67th anniversary of Independence, S Dhar said that the Government needed support and cooperation from all citizens with responsibility and dedication for the development of the State.

The other highlights of the day included rendition of patriotic songs, dances, short plays, display of fire balloons and distribution of fruits, sweets and food package to the patients and inmates at KJP Assembly Hospital, Jowai Civil Hospital, District Jail, St. Mary Mazzerello’s Tome Memorial Orphanage, Jowai sponsored by social organisations and NGO’s.
